A MAN charged in connection with the robbery of a pub has appeared in court.
Colin Leyland, 43, of no fixed address, was charged in relation with a robbery at The Red Lion pub on Robins lane, Sutton.

It had been reported to police that a man had entered the private area of the pub building before threatening a woman and stealing cash from the premises on the afternoon of Thursday, October 17.
Leyland appeared at Merseyside Magistrates' Court on Monday, October 21.
In a hearing, the case was sent to be dealt with by Liverpool Crown Court.
Leyland was remanded in custody to next appear at the Crown Court on Monday, November 18.
